The recycling flow of Grahamstown is dynamic and efficient, but this
is through an organizational, business model. Companies like Grahamstown
Recycling and Integrated Waste & Recycling Services are only some
of the few waste management establishments in Grahamstown, along with
the recycling collection service of Rhodes University and the Makana
Municipality’s two-bag system. But these are macro-recycling initiatives
rather than micro-individual ones.
Eco Bin Solutions is a new and local organization that provides
independent services for alternative household recycling. St John
Richie, a young entrepreneur and environmental health enthusiast,
started up Eco Bin Solutions with William Milne this year. Richie says,
“Not every household in Grahamstown has the means to take away waste, we
decided to offer a service which aided in waste removal from your home
at very low cost.”
Experiencing frustration at an inconsistent system of recycling
household waste, the two set out on the vision of a “cleaner, greener
and more ecologically friendly Grahamstown.”
For a small fee of R99 a month, you become a member. Eco Bin
Solutions then collects your household waste once a week, and take it to
their waste-site in the industrial area for sorting, separating, and
transporting to the correct recycling channels – doing your recycling
for you! This inexpensive waste management solution for domestic
recycling not only minimizes traffic to landfills, but also encourages
an easy and practical way for households to do their part in
sustainability.
“What makes Eco Bin Solutions different is that nobody is servicing
household waste… Also, there are other areas around Grahamstown, like
Stones Hill, that have no waste collection at all,” says Richie.
Independent initiatives at a community level like this are gradually
beginning to fill in for overwrought municipal duties, profiting while
helping the community at the same time. Is it starting to become
independent entrepreneurs’ responsibility to initiate sustainable
projects like this, or does the government have a bigger role to play?
Richie believes it comes from both spaces, as local governments are
under extreme pressure of resources and finances. “Private initiatives
like ours will alleviate this kind of pressure off of strained
municipalities like Makana. This is no different to what is happening in
the security industry, where communities are relying increasingly on
private companies for armed response,” he explains.
On municipal rubbish collection days, it’s not an uncommon site to
see informal resource recoverers collecting metals, plastics and any
other recyclable materials, which they sell for just cents a kilogram.
Eco Bin Solutions collect on non-municipal days and are attempting to
formalize a system where they work with informal waste collectors in
safer, more controlled environments that aren’t hazardous to their
health. As Eco Bin Solutions grow they are hoping to create jobs in
which informal waste collectors can work in a safer, less hazardous
environments.
